Pregunta

Tengo un depósito privado que almacena imágenes de tamaño completo para clientes, todas las miniaturas y tamaños más pequeños están en el servidor web. Cuando el usuario tiene varias imágenes que desea descargar, me gustaría comprimir las imágenes antes mencionadas y luego entregarlas como un archivo al usuario.

Actualmente, la única forma en que puedo pensar que esto suceda es transfiriendo archivos al servidor web desde S3, comprimiendo, y luego hasta el usuario final.

Parece que podría o debería haber un mejor enfoque para esto. ¿Alguna idea o sugerencia?

¿Fue útil?

Solución

Tener una instancia EC2 para hacer esto. El tráfico entre EC2 y S3 es gratuito (y como tráfico interno, mucho más rápido), por lo que no pagaría por el doble del ancho de banda como lo haría con un servidor externo.

Otros consejos

Aparentemente hay bibliotecas Actionscript que permiten que esto suceda en el lado del cliente, por ejemplo, Fzip ... ¿Ya encontró una solución?

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top